The two biggest hobbies all my life have been sports and music. Ever since I was introduced to Linkin Park and Sum 41 in the late 90s/early 2000s, I've always gravitated towards metal/punk/alternative music, but I've also always had a very open mind when it comes to listening to something new. I'm interested to know what we're all vibing with at this moment, and maybe we can all find some new tunes to add to our playlists too.
For me, I have been absolutely obsessed with a band called Spiritbox for the past few years. They don't have a huge catalog because they have only been together for about 6 years, but they have one of the most widespread ranges of sound that I've ever come across in the metal/rock realm when it comes to current artists. They generally lean more towards the metal side of the spectrum, but they have numerous pop-esque kinds of ballads and they recently released a remixed version of Megan Thee Stallion's new song "Cobra" too which instantly threw me back to the Linkin Park/Jay-Z collab 20 years ago. Below are some of their songs (ranging from the most radio accessible to the heaviest/angriest) that I'd like to share. If you check anything out, share your thoughts and keep the ball rolling with more recommendations of whichever genre!
